It’s not every day that some of New Zealand’s top athletes visit our Newtown In-Patient Unit. Thank you to the Silver Ferns for visiting! 

Earlier this month the Silver Ferns popped into our In-Patient Unit thanks to House of Travel. Accompanied by a gorgeous morning tea, players Maia, Gina and Samantha plus the Ferns’ manager Dee mingled with patients, family and staff. There were plenty of photo opportunities, and the patients were excited to be involved, especially given the Ferns’ victory a few days prior.

Players Maia Wilson, Gina Crampton and Samantha Sinclair with patients, family and staff

Later, the Ferns went head-to-head in a bed making race. Hospice Health Care Assistant Josie showed the Ferns how a hospital bed is made (definitely harder than it looks!). It was then all go in the Hospice’s chapel, where we saw pillows flying and sheets being tucked in at all angles – lots of laughs were had by all. In the end, Gina and Dee came out on top in a very tight race.
